M/A-COM Technology Solutions (MACOM) (Lowell, MA) has extended its strong industry position in diodes with a new family of broadband Shunt PIN Diodes for high-power switching applications. The MACOM Shunt PIN Diode series is designed for customers who need a versatile, low cost, ultra-small Shunt PIN diode element for land mobile radio, wireless infrastructure and test instrument applications. Unlike the competition, MACOM’s Typical applications include high power switching through 6 GHz with incident power up to 100 W. Features include:
- Small, 1.5 X 1.2 mm plastic package, which reduces board space while enabling broadband performance comparable to chip-scale devices.
- Easy implementation.
- 3 terminal, low-pass filter structure provides low- and high signal performance compared to 2 terminal PIN diode devices, making the Shunt PIN Diodes ideal for high-power switching applications through 12 GHz with incident power up to 100W.
